savoirfairelinux-openerp team mailing list archive
-
savoirfairelinux-openerp team
-
Mailing list archive
-
Message #00935
[Merge] lp:~savoirfairelinux-openerp/partner-contact-management/add_new_function_passport into lp:~savoirfairelinux-openerp/partner-contact-management/base_contact_by_functions
elhadji.dem@xxxxxxxxxxxxxxxxxxxx has proposed merging lp:~savoirfairelinux-openerp/partner-contact-management/add_new_function_passport into lp:~savoirfairelinux-openerp/partner-contact-management/base_contact_by_functions.
Requested reviews:
Sandy Carter (http://www.savoirfairelinux.com) (sandy-carter)
For more details, see:
https://code.launchpad.net/~savoirfairelinux-openerp/partner-contact-management/add_new_function_passport/+merge/205001
- Display "country | name" when we select a passport on the listbox.
--
https://code.launchpad.net/~savoirfairelinux-openerp/partner-contact-management/add_new_function_passport/+merge/205001
Your team Savoir-faire Linux' OpenERP is subscribed to branch lp:~savoirfairelinux-openerp/partner-contact-management/base_contact_by_functions.
=== modified file 'passport/res_passport.py'
--- passport/res_passport.py 2014-01-29 16:45:40 +0000
+++ passport/res_passport.py 2014-02-05 16:44:40 +0000
@@ -42,4 +42,19 @@
help="Gender."),
}
+ def name_get(self, cr, uid, ids, context=None):
+ if context is None:
+ context = {}
+ if isinstance(ids, (int, long)):
+ ids = [ids]
+ res = []
+ reads = self.read(cr, uid, ids, ['name', 'country_id'], context)
+
+ for record in reads:
+ name = record['name']
+ if record['country_id']:
+ name = record['country_id'][1] + ' | ' + name
+ res.append((record['id'], name))
+ return res
+
# vim:expandtab:smartindent:tabstop=4:softtabstop=4:shiftwidth=4:
Follow ups